If Les Paul were alive, you could ask him. He and Eddie talked guitar and talked shop a lot and had a lot in common.

As for Eddie's contributions to guitar music, he was the guitarist who popularized tapping, where you add notes by tapping behind the frets on the fingerboard. For at least a decade after the first Van Halen album came out, guitarists were all trying to sound like him -- just like during the 60's and 70's they were all trying to sound like Eric Clapton, Jeff Beck, or Jimi Hendrix.

Eddie also was the first popular rock guitarist who literally built his own guitar. Before Eddie Van Halen, guitarists had modified guitars, but Eddie built his -- from parts, for about $80 total. And made hit recordings with it. He played that guitar for about 20 years, in concerts, and on record.

Now the idea of building your own electric guitar from parts is more common. Before 1978 it was almost unheard of. The only major guitarist I'd heard of, before Eddie Van Halen became popular, who did such a thing was Les Paul.
